The components of a 1st Trimester Combined Test include:
- Ultrasound scan: This is done to assess the baby's development and to determine gestational age.
- Maternal blood test: This involves measuring hormone levels, such as human chorionic gonadotropin (hCG) and pregnancy-associated plasma protein (PAPP-A), which can indicate the risk of chromosomal abnormalities like Down syndrome.
